How to Reduce Sugar Level in Blood

Diabetes is a common disease where most people are suffering due to their food habits and also for other reasons. Sometimes this may damage your body organs, so it’s very important to get the medication as soon as possible. Many studies have proved that with proper diet and with regular exercise you can reduce your blood sugar level in the body.

Here I have listed 16 proper and healthy food habits with 6 best habits/tips to reduce your sugar level in the blood, and by adding these foods to your diet you can easily get rid of diabetes.

As we all know that broccoli is a very good source of dietary fiber and It is a diabetes-friendly veggie. Because it is low in starch that helps to manage your blood sugar levels. A recent study found that consuming broccoli led to a fast reduction of sugar in the blood. I recommend you add broccoli to your diet to see the best results.

Seafood is a great source of high protein and has many health benefits. People with diabetes will have less vitamin D, adding fish to your diet is a very good option for vitamin D intake. Fish helps in overheating and promotes in losing excess body fat. So include seafood in your food habit.

I know most people do not like pumpkin seeds as they are not tasty, but they are rich in essential vitamins and nutrients that help in lowering the sugar level in the blood. it is extremely beneficial for people with diabetes and also improve your bones, heart health, and also immune system.

Whole wheat bread is high in fiber and carbohydrates help to reduce sugar level in the blood. Adding fiber to your diet will surely lower your blood sugar level. Whole wheat bread is high in carbohydrates, so it is very important to eat them in moderation.

Brown rice is rich in proteins, vitamins, minerals, and also helps to lower blood sugar levels. If you are a rice lover you can just swap out the white rice for brown, and enjoy that flavourful plate of rice with a different recipe.

Dates are rich in nutrients, including magnesium and potassium. They are also a good source of fiber, carbohydrates, and antioxidants. Nutrients and compounds in dates may benefit people with diabetes. A handful of dates every day is recommended to lower your sugar level in blood.

Garlic is one perennial herb that could help you to reduce your blood sugar. Studies have shown that garlic plays an important role in curbing inflammation, and it is very low on calories and carb content too, which further makes it an ideal herb for lowering sugar levels in the blood. You can eat 2 to 3 raw garlic daily or alternative days.

Nuts are a superfood for diabetes because they are packed with low carbs, high protein, and fiber. Having a handful of nuts every morning will keep you full and healthy. Mainly Almonds have huge benefits for people with high sugar level in the blood.

Okra is also known as a lady’s finger, it is a good source of fiber, v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. One of the super greeny veggie with several health benefits. Adding okra to your diet will help you to lower your sugar level in the blood.

Flax seeds are rich in fiber which helps to reduce sugar levels in the blood slowly. These seeds keep blood glucose stable, you can soak flaxseeds in the water overnight and can eat them the next morning.

Beans are high in fiber and a great option for lowering sugar level in the blood. They are low in fat, also helps in keeping your body stable, and healthy. They take the long way to digest so it helps to lower your blood sugar level.

Cabbage is a rich source of vitamin c, vitamin k, and other nutrients. Many of us do not like cabbage due to many reasons like it is smelly and not much tasty etc. But it is an ideal and natural veggie for lowering blood sugar level. Cabbage has low calories and high fiber so it is good for diabetes.

Blueberries are a rich source of vitamins, antioxidants, minerals, and fiber that benefits overall health. So I recommend you to include berries in your diet to have better health.

Citrus fruits like kiwi, apple, pineapple, papaya and orange which are a rich source of anti-diabetic properties. Adding these fruits to your diet may not affect on blood sugar level much as compared to other fruits.

Oats are rich in fiber and you feel full for a longer time so that it helps in managing weight. Adding 2 g of fiber to your diet will help you in lowering sugar level in the blood. It is also a great source of beta-glucans which is good for people with diabetes.

Eggs are a great source of protein, potassium, and many nutrients with various health benefits. You need to consume eggs in moderation as they are high in protein. So that you can lower your sugar level in the body slowly.

Spinach is packed with vitamins, minerals, and phytonutrients which are very good for health. It is also a low-calorie veggie with various health benefits. Spinach is the source of high fiber, iron, and calcium which is beneficial for people with diabetes.

If you make a habit of moderate exercise, walking, or yoga every day you can reduce your sugar level in the blood without any doubt. When your blood sugar is too high you need to be very careful before doing any exercise. Do not sleep immediately after having your meal/dinner because it is more likely to increase your blood sugar.

Fiber intake is always a great option because it is packed with good health. Fiber is found in orange, papaya, raisins, beans, okra, and oatmeal. Fiber will help you in managing your blood sugar.

Drinking more water helps to stay hydrated and also manages your blood sugar. When you drink more water it rehydrates the blood and removes excess glucose. So make a habit of drinking at least 8 glasses of water every day.

Stress can cause serious changes in blood sugar, and some people will become ill. It can significantly affect your ability to control the disease. When you are under stress you may skip your meal and medication, which will affect your blood sugar level. You must remove stress from your life so that you can control your blood sugar.

Monitor your blood sugar regularly to manage your diabetes, so that you can able to see your blood sugar level go up or down. You can work with your diet plan with the information. Check with your doctor to know when and how often to check your blood sugar level.

Getting enough sleep every day (7 to 8 hours) is more important to stay healthy. Unhealthy sleep can increase your blood sugar level quickly and cause severe problems. So do not skip your sleep you may get sick as well.
